Handover — Reception, Tuesday

Mira, the Velloran Labs summer intern cohort (twelve people) arrives Monday at 09:00. Please greet them in the Atrium, check names against the list Priya left in the front drawer, and walk them to Room 2B for induction. Their temporary passes won't be ready until noon, so use the escort badge below.

door code, tajof-kageg: bdg-QVDCE-3

Team,

As discussed, we have begun qualifying a second source for the Veltrix actuator housings currently supplied solely by Marwood Castings. Two candidates, Orlane Precision and Dastel Forge, have passed initial audits; sample parts arrive next month for validation. Please hold off on quoting extended delivery commitments until qualification closes, and flag any customer questions to me directly rather than speculating on timelines. The rationale and downstream implications are summarised in the note below.

board note of tawip-fajop: Lamwynix Holdings is in early talks to buy Tammirax Works for about $473.8 million. The Istax launch date is November 23, and nothing goes to the press before then. Legal wants the Aldielek Partners term sheet countersigned before May 19.

14:22 — Briarhollow feed validator began rejecting valid podcast enclosures after the Oakmere parser upgrade rolled out. Regex for MIME subtypes was tightened without updating the allowlist for legacy audio types. Validator fell back to hard-fail instead of warn. Rollback initiated at 14:31; queues drained clean by 14:40. The offending deploy is identified by the trace token below.

session token of yahap-fafop = htk9_f6aa94135

## Audit Item 22: Spreadsheet Export Memory Usage

Confirm the Gridwell export service streams rows rather than buffering full workbooks in memory. Verify the 512MB per-worker cap is enforced and that exports above 100k rows are chunked. Review last quarter's OOM incidents; all should reference the mitigation ticket. Flag any export path that bypasses the streaming writer, as this risks denial-of-service exposure. Direct findings to the accountable engineer.

approver of hahaf-hahaf = Druion Druius Kasax Eliox